There is hereby established in the Department of Agriculture the office of State Seed Analyst. The State Seed Analyst shall be appointed by the State Board of Agriculture in conjunction with the Secretary of Agriculture in the same manner as other officers of the department are appointed and shall be subject to the supervision of the secretary. The secretary shall assign to the office of State Seed Analyst such employees in the Department of Agriculture as may be necessary to assist the State Seed Analyst in the performance of his duties.
